Conditions Treated

Pulmonology specialists diagnose and manage conditions affecting the lungs, airways, and respiratory system, including:

  • Asthma and allergic airway disease
  • Ch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D)
  • Bronchitis and chronic cough
  • Pneumonia and recurrent chest infections
  • Tuberculosis and post-TB lung complications
  • Interstitial lung disease (ILD)
  • Sleep-related breathing disorders, including sleep apnoea
  • Pleural diseases, including pleural effusion
  • Lung nodules and suspected lung cancer evaluation
  • Pulmonary hypertension
  • Occupational and environmental lung diseases
  • Respiratory failure and breathlessness evaluation
  • Post-COVID lung complications

Treatments and Procedures

The pulmonology department offers medical management, diagnostic procedures, and supportive care for respiratory illnesses. Treatment is planned based on the patient’s symptoms, lung function, test results, and overall health status.

  • Asthma and COPD management: Long-term inhaler therapy, medication optimisation, trigger control, monitoring, and flare-up prevention.
  • Pulmonary function testing: Lung function assessment to diagnose asthma, COPD, restrictive lung disease, and other breathing disorders.
  • Bronchoscopy: A minimally invasive procedure used to examine the airways, collect samples, remove secretions, and support diagnosis of infections, bleeding, or suspected tumours.
  • Sleep apnoea evaluation and management: Assessment of snoring, disturbed sleep, and daytime fatigue, with treatment options such as CPAP or BiPAP therapy when required.
  • Management of respiratory infections: Diagnosis and treatment of pneumonia, bronchitis, tuberculosis, fungal infections, and recurrent chest infections.
  • Pleural procedures: Evaluation and treatment of pleural effusion, including fluid aspiration and diagnostic testing when clinically indicated.
  • Non-invasive ventilation support: Use of BiPAP or CPAP for selected patients with respiratory distress, COPD exacerbation, sleep apnoea, or chronic respiratory failure.
  • Oxygen therapy and home care guidance: Assessment for oxygen requirements and counselling on safe use, monitoring, and follow-up.
  • Pulmonary rehabilitation: Breathing exercises, physical conditioning, and education to improve stamina and quality of life in chronic lung disease.
  • Smoking cessation support: Counselling, medication support, and relapse-prevention strategies for patients with tobacco-related lung disease.

Frequently Asked Questions

When should I consult a pulmonology doctor in Bilaspur?

You should consult a pulmonologist if you have persistent cough, breathlessness, wheezing, chest tightness, repeated chest infections, abnormal chest X-ray findings, snoring with daytime sleepiness, or long-term smoking-related symptoms.

Do pulmonologists treat asthma and COPD?

Yes. Pulmonology specialists diagnose and manage asthma, COPD, and other chronic airway diseases using inhalers, medications, lung function monitoring, trigger control, and personalised follow-up plans.

Is bronchoscopy available for lung diagnosis?

Bronchoscopy may be recommended for selected patients to examine the airways, collect samples, investigate infections, evaluate bleeding, or assess suspected lung abnormalities.

Can sleep apnoea be treated by a pulmonologist?

Yes. Pulmonologists evaluate sleep-related breathing problems such as snoring, disturbed sleep, and obstructive sleep apnoea, and may recommend lifestyle changes, CPAP, BiPAP, or further testing depending on the condition.
